Dominica vs Dominican Republic: tax rates compared
Dominica's income tax rate is 10pp higher than Dominican Republic's (35% vs 25%). The 200-country average is 28%: Dominica sits above it, Dominican Republic sits below it. Dominica's figure is dated 2018-01-01 and Dominican Republic's 2025-12-05, so the two rates come from different data vintages.
Verified data covers six of the six tracked tax types for both countries; every rate below is cited to its source and dated.
At a glance
| Tax | DM | DO |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Income Tax | 35% | 25% | DM +10 pp |
| Corporate Tax | 25% | 27% | DO +2 pp |
| VAT | 15% | 18% | DO +3 pp |
| Capital Gains Tax | 0% | 25% | DO +25 pplargest gap |
| Crypto Tax | 0% | 25% | DO +25 pp |
| Wealth Tax | 0% | 0% | match |
Income Tax
| Country | Rate |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Dominica | 35% | Source: Commonwealth of Dominica Inland Revenue Division — Current Income Tax Rates · as of 2018-01-01 |
| Dominican Republic | 25% | Source: PwC Worldwide Tax Summaries — Dominican Republic, Individual - Taxes on personal income · as of 2025-12-05 |
| Difference | +10 pp | Dominica higher |
Corporate Tax
| Country | Rate |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Dominica | 25% | Source: Tax Foundation — Worldwide Corporate Tax Rates · as of 2025-01-01 |
| Dominican Republic | 27% | Source: Tax Foundation — Worldwide Corporate Tax Rates · as of 2025-01-01 |
| Difference | −2 pp | Dominican Republic higher |
Dominican Republic's corporate tax rate is 2pp higher than Dominica's (27% vs 25%). The 201-country average is 22.6%: both sit above it.
VAT
| Country | Rate |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Dominica | 15% | Source: Dominica Inland Revenue Division — Value Added Tax · as of 2006-03-01 |
| Dominican Republic | 18% | Source: PWC Worldwide Tax Summaries — Dominican Republic (Corporate, Other taxes) · as of 2025-12-05 |
| Difference | −3 pp | Dominican Republic higher |
Dominican Republic's VAT rate is 3pp higher than Dominica's (18% vs 15%). The 181-country average is 15%: Dominica matches the world average, Dominican Republic sits above it. Dominica's figure is dated 2006-03-01 and Dominican Republic's 2025-12-05, so the two rates come from different data vintages.
Capital Gains Tax
| Country | Rate |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Dominica | 0% | Source: Commonwealth of Dominica Inland Revenue Division — Personal Income Tax / Current Income Tax Rates · as of 2026-07-19 |
| Dominican Republic | 25% | Source: PwC Worldwide Tax Summaries — Dominican Republic, Individual - Taxes on personal income · as of 2025-12-05 |
| Difference | −25 pp | Dominican Republic higher |
Dominican Republic's capital gains tax rate is 25pp higher than Dominica's (25% vs 0%). The 175-country average is 10.3%: Dominica sits below it, Dominican Republic sits above it. Dominica's figure is dated 2026-07-19 and Dominican Republic's 2025-12-05, so the two rates come from different data vintages.
Crypto Tax
| Country | Rate |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Dominica | 0% | Source: Commonwealth of Dominica Inland Revenue Division — Personal Income Tax · as of 2026-07-19 |
| Dominican Republic | 25% | Source: Dirección General de Impuestos Internos (DGII) — Consulta 6, Tratamiento fiscal para las criptomonedas · as of 2021-12-23 |
| Difference | −25 pp | Dominican Republic higher |
Dominican Republic's crypto tax rate is 25pp higher than Dominica's (25% vs 0%). The 88-country average is 13%: Dominica sits below it, Dominican Republic sits above it. Dominica's figure is dated 2026-07-19 and Dominican Republic's 2021-12-23, so the two rates come from different data vintages.
Wealth Tax
| Country | Rate |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Dominica | 0% | Source: Dominica Inland Revenue Division — Tax Laws · as of 2026-07-18 |
| Dominican Republic | 0% | Source: PWC Worldwide Tax Summaries — Dominican Republic (Individual, Other taxes) · as of 2025-12-05 |
| Difference | 0 pp | displayed rates match |
Dominica's wealth tax rate is identical to Dominican Republic's — both sit at 0%. The 193-country average is 0.1%: both sit below it. Dominica's figure is dated 2026-07-18 and Dominican Republic's 2025-12-05, so the two rates come from different data vintages.
